The STRIVE program was established in Bellevue in 2003.   STRIVE (Students Taking a Renewed Interest in the Value of Education) is intended for high school seniors who may be struggling in school or uncertain about plans after graduation.  Students must make a commitment at the beginning of the school year to participate in the program.  STRIVE  is designed to meet the students needs through a series of monthly meetings (September - April) on a variety of topics with Rotarians as facilitators.  Guest speakers are often invited to present programs as experts on a particular topic.  The focus of STRIVE is to help students prepare for life after graduation, either in the work force or in college.  We set a goal for students enrolled in the program to improve their grades and attendance, as well as attitude and participation.   Successful STRIVE participants are eligible for a $500 scholarship from The Rotary Club of Bellevue, as well as a District scholarship.
